    Can weblogs cause the emergence of social intelligence?: causal model of intention to continue publishing weblog in Japan. [REVIEW]Asako Miura - 2007 - AI and Society 22 (2):237-251.
    This research was conducted to examine the psychological profiles of people who publish their weblogs on the Internet and the characteristics of their community. Weblogs can be defined as online sites, not owned by major corporations, which are frequently updated by one or more people. Weblogs provide an opportunity to develop communication through information sharing with other Internet users.     Retrieving information on the World Wide Web: effects of domain specific knowledge. [REVIEW]Asako Miura, Nobuhiko Fujihara & Koji Yamashita - 2006 - AI and Society 20 (2):221-231.
    In this study, we intend to examine information retrieval behaviors from a psychological point of view using a search engine on the World Wide Web (WWW). We investigated information retrieving behaviors in detail based on both the recorded data of retrievers’ web browsing actions and their thinking processes by the “think aloud” method.
